The cabin air filter in a vehicle helps remove harmful pollutants, including pollen and dust, from the air you breathe within the car. Regularly replacing the cabin air filter helps optimize the performance and efficiency of your vehicle’s heating and cooling system. These filters are crucial in maintaining air quality inside the vehicle, ensuring a cleaner and more comfortable driving experience. According to vehicle technicians and automakers, you should be replacing your vehicle’s cabin air filter about once or twice per year, depending on the mileage.
